Exemple #1
0
        //刪除首頁的紀錄
        public ActionResult IndexDelete(int?id)
        {
            var query = from o in db.PersonCals
                        where o.PersonCalID == id
                        select o;
            PersonCal p = query.FirstOrDefault();

            db.PersonCals.Remove(p);
            db.SaveChanges();
            return(Redirect("/Home/Index"));
        }
Exemple #2
0
        //每日紀錄
        public ActionResult UploadImgVer2()
        {
            var CookiesID = Request.Cookies["MemberID"];

            if (CookiesID == null)
            {
                return(Redirect("~/Home/Login"));
            }
            else
            {
                PersonCal p = new PersonCal();
                return(View());
            }
        }
Exemple #3
0
        //進展
        public ActionResult progress(PersonCal p)
        {
            var CookiesID = Request.Cookies["MemberID"];

            if (CookiesID == null)
            {
                return(Redirect("~/Home/Login"));
            }

            var query = from o in db.Personrecords
                        where o.MemberID.ToString() == CookiesID.Value
                        select o;

            return(View(query.ToList()));
        }
Exemple #4
0
        public ActionResult UploadImgVer2(PersonCal p)
        {
            var CookieID = Request.Cookies["MemberID"];

            //中文解碼
            byte[] mybyte     = System.Convert.FromBase64String(Request.Cookies["UserName"].Value.ToString());
            string CookieName = System.Text.Encoding.UTF8.GetString(mybyte);

            DateTime today = DateTime.Today;

            p.UserName  = CookieName;
            p.MemberID  = Convert.ToInt32(CookieID.Value);
            p.RecordDay = today.ToString("yyyyMMdd");   //20190606
            p.SignInDay = today.ToString("yyyyMMdd");   //20190606

            db.PersonCals.Add(p);
            db.SaveChanges();
            return(RedirectToAction("Index"));
        }